As an independent contractor, you can deduct the miles you drive while working for DoorDash as a business expense on your tax return. The standard mileage rate for 2024 is 67 cents per mile, so keeping track of your miles can add up to significant tax savings. Be sure to keep detailed records of your mileage, including the date, purpose of the ...

A 1099-NEC form summarizes Dashers' earnings as independent contractors in the US. It’s provided to you and the IRS, as well as some US states, if you earn $600 or more in 2023. If you're a Dasher, you’ll need this form to file your taxes.

How do I find or receive ...Jan 2, 2024 · The general rule of thumb for independent contractors is to set aside approximately 25% to 30% of what you earn to cover both state and federal taxes. That amount covers: Self-employment taxes: The self-employment tax rate is 15.3% and consists of two parts: 12.4% for Social Security and 2.9% for Medicare. You’ll receive a 1099-NEC if you’ve earned at least $600 through dashing in the previous year. Form 1099-NEC reports income you received directly from DoorDash (ex. incentive payments) and driver referral payments.DoorDash partners with Stripe to file 1099 tax forms that summarize your earnings or sales activities. CONTACT SUPPORT.DoorDash will mail you a physical B-Notice, as well as email you detailed instructions on the W-9 requirements. To continue dashing, you must submit your W-9 electronically through the Stripe platform by the deadline provided.
